Anyone run into this lately? The temperatures have dropped here but I've been getting this message even when it hasn't reached freezing. When this happens, I hear an intermittent "click" noise coming from the charge port that won't go away, even after the car is stopped or rebooted.

Most days it happens, it'll just go away after a few hours.

Operation of the charger port remains normal and I'm able to plug and unplug without issue. The manual release cable itself seems to be functioning fine as well and isn't stuck or blocked as far as I can tell.
